Patient Teacher
Paul Sarafin has extensive experience as a performing musician and has an equal passion for education with unique expertise from earning separate degrees in both Music -AND- Education.
Shortly after working in the music industry as a song writer and performer Paul earned his Bachelor of Arts in Music at George Fox University. His Post-Bacheloriate studies culminated in a degree in Education. He worked as an activity therapist, and teacher in the Alaska school system in the field of special education before moving to teaching guitar privately in his own studio full-time. For two decades he has worked with a variety of exceptional learners, from the highly gifted to individuals with significant learning challenges.
Paul is a Suzuki Method teacher registered with the Suzuki Association of the Americas, having participated in numerous teacher trainings with the SAA. He was the director of the Alaska Suzuki Guitar Workshop, and has also hosted multiple teacher training events in Alaska.
